Field Project Engineer
Martin Marietta Materials, Omaha
Position Summary- District EngineerProvide overall project management support for and lead capital projects related to aggregate processing facilities in Martin Marietta's Midwest Region of the Central Division. Responsibilities include management of project design, estimation and field construction, various aggregate plant improvements, new plant installations, process improvement projects, and other construction management projects in the aggregate's arena, which consists of surface quarries, underground mines, and sand & gravel facilities. This leader must possess the ability to safely and effectively manage multiple projects simultaneously, adhere to and communicate variances to approved budgets, and track completion of projects on a regular basis without losing sight of the direction of the projects within the District.Responsibilities• Collaborate with Operations Services, Operational Excellence, and Operations teams on issues critical to project success and the business process; must be customer service oriented• Manage District-wide capital projects, non-capital projects, and Operational Excellence initiatives.• Continually monitor and analyze progress toward operational objectives.• Responsible for communication and coordination with operations managers, senior management and corporate managers on project status• Establish and maintain positive relationships with all existing and new general contractors and subcontractors. Work to expand the quantity and quality of contractors available for bidding.• Analyze the effects of various mechanical improvements to aggregate operations• Experience with AggFlow (Aggregate Plant Simulation program) and AutoCAD software for plant design required. Experience with MS Project or other Gantt-chart type of software preferred.• Ensure compliance with all applicable state and federal laws/regulations and company policy concerning safety, environmental, EEO/AAP, and others• Ensure coordination of raw material requirements with respective personnel both inside and outside the Company• Works closely with Procurement to ensure that we have the appropriate vendors and suppliers available for the project• Respond appropriately and in a timely manner to issues as they arise• Develop scope, budgets, initial concepts and bid documents related to capital construction projects.Knowledge, Skills and AbilitiesStrong management and motivational skills; Performance management orientation with clear ability to establish goals and generate resultsStrong project management process optimization, financial and analytical skills; project budget and schedule oversight experienceExcellent interpersonal and communication skills (oral and written)Able to communicate with employees, vendors, contractors, customers, etc. at all levelsKnowledge of material handling systems, including the installation and start-up of conveyors, screens, crushers, pumps and pumping systems, material washing systems & sand screwsInnovative and knowledgeable in aggregate plant processing and able to assess and submit various process improvements for our aggregate operationsKnowledgeable in effectively utilizing plant automation. Basic understanding of medium-voltage electrical equipment, layout, and operations preferred.Ability to read engineering drawings and provide oversight for steel fabrication and erectionComputer proficient in Microsoft Suite and ability to learn new MM internal programs and systems as neededLeader must be successfully able to communicate and manage project-related needs to cross-functional team members through project life-cycles.RequirementsBachelor's Degree in mining, civil, construction, or mechanical engineering; or equivalent experience required; PE license a plus2+ years of experience in aggregates processing, bulk material handling, construction management, or project management preferred.Must be willing to travel to accommodate job requirements up to 50% of the timeStrong knowledge of AutoCad required.Experience with successful execution of capital construction projects in underground mining environments is highly desireable.CompetenciesEthical ConductLeadershipTeamworkDecision MakingHigh Sense of UrgencyDrive for ResultsMulti-TaskingAttention to DetailWork EnvironmentThis job operates frequently in a maintenance and operations environment in both underground and surface locations. ERS Systems Integration Engineer - Remote
Vertiv Corporation, Omaha
POSITION SUMMARY Integration engineers require a substantial amount of specialized expertise, including power system studies, software and hardware engineering, interface protocols, and general problem-solving skills. The problems to be solved have not been solved before, except in the broadest sense. Projects will include new and challenging problems with an input from a broad range of engineers where the system integration engineer "pulls it all together." RESPONSIBILITIES Develop and maintain an advanced level of technical expertise in electric power system protection and automation Work closely with design, vendor, utility, regulatory agency, operators, owners, contractors, and protection engineers to create system programming which translates the owner's requirements into concrete technical designs. Develop settings for all layers of control including; protective relaying, and communication processors. Simulate power system conditions in a lab environment to test communications and automation functionality of integrated IEDs and software packages. Write complete, detailed reports using a computer, and accurately process job billing. Standardize logic schemes via documentation using AutoCad. Track, organize and manage projects using web based storage. QUALIFICATIONS Minimum Job Qualifications: Strong knowledge of the National Electrical Code and various industry standards, such as NERC, IEEE, OSHA and NFPA. Requires special skills in a majority of the following: Generation and co-generation start-up - ANSI, NEC, and NEMA specification; - complex control systems - medium and high voltage substation start-up. Thorough knowledge of electrical apparatus testing with a strong theoretical understanding of electrical power systems, and good aptitude for problem evaluation.
